Airworthiness Directives; Rolls-Royce Deutschland Ltd & Co KG
Models Tay 650-15 and 651-54 Turbofan Engines
AGENCY: Federal Aviation Administration, DOT.
ACTION: Notice of proposed rulemaking (NPRM).
-----------------------------------------------------------------------
SUMMARY: The Federal Aviation Administration (FAA) proposes to
supersede an existing airworthiness directive (AD), applicable to
Rolls-Royce Deutschland Ltd & Co KG (RRD) (formerly Rolls-Royce plc)
models Tay 650-15 and 651-54 turbofan engines with certain part numbers
of fan blades and fan discs. That AD currently requires initial and
repetitive visual and ultrasonic inspections of fan blades for cracks,
and, if necessary, replacement with serviceable parts. In addition,
that AD requires recording instances when engines are operated in a
stabilized manner in newly prohibited ranges. This proposal would also
require recording instances when engines are operated inadvertently in
reverse thrust in prohibited ranges, and would require before further
flight initial and repetitive ultrasonic inspections of fan blades for
cracks and if necessary, dispositioning of fan blades and fan discs, if
certain reverse thrust events occurred. This proposal is prompted by
updated prohibited ranges of engine operation and the introduction of
an N1 Alert System in Fokker Model F.28 Mark 0100 airplanes with Tay
650-15 engines installed. The actions specified by the proposed AD are
intended to prevent fan blade failures, which can result in an
uncontained engine failure, engine fire, and damage to the airplane.

Discussion
On October 31, 2001, the FAA issued airworthiness directive (AD)
2001-22-18, Amendment 39-12497 (66 FR 56755, November 13, 2001), to
require initial and repetitive visual and ultrasonic inspections of fan
blades for cracks, and, if necessary, replacement with serviceable
parts. In addition, that AD requires recording instances when Tay 650-
15 engines are operated in a stabilized manner at any intermediate
position between idle reverse and emergency maximum reverse thrust
except during powerback operations. That AD also requires recording
instances when Tay 651-54 engines are operated in a stabilized manner
at any intermediate position between idle and maximum reverse thrust.
The Luftfahrt-
[[Page 31643]]
Bundesamt (LBA), which is the airworthiness authority for Germany,
notified the FAA that an unsafe condition may exist on RRD models Tay
650-15 and 651-54 turbofan engines. The LBA advises that they have
received reports of two separate Tay 650-15 low pressure (LP)
compressor fan blade failures since 1997. The most recent failure
occurred on September 15, 2001 and resulted in the release of the LP
compressor assembly, penetration of the fuselage, and a fatality.
Investigations indicate that fatigue cracks initiated in the fan blade
root section due to fan flutter is caused by the engine operating in a
stabilized manner between idle reverse thrust and emergency maximum
reverse thrust for Tay 650-15 engines or between idle reverse thrust
and maximum reverse thrust for Tay 651-54 engines. The airplane flight
manuals have already been revised to prohibit operating in a stabilized
manner within these ranges. However, inadvertent stabilized operations
in the prohibited ranges could result in fan blade failure. This
condition, if not corrected, could result in fan blade failure, which
can result in an uncontained engine failure, engine fire, and damage to
the airplane.
Since AD 2001-22-18 was issued, RRD has updated the prohibited
ranges of engine operation regarding this condition for the models Tay
650-15 and 651-54 turbofan engines, by defining the conditions as to
when inspections and dispositioning of fan blades and fan discs are
required, based on whether or not an airplane-installed N1 alert system
is used.
Manufacturer's Service Information
RRD has issued Service Bulletin (SB) Tay-72-1447, Revision 4, dated
May 8, 2002, that describes procedures for recording engine operation
within updated prohibited engine operating ranges, and specifies
conditions for performing initial and repetitive ultrasonic inspections
of fan blades. That SB also recognizes the introduction of Fokker SB
F100-31-060, which installs an N1 Alert System in Fokker Model F.28
Mark 0100 airplanes. This N1 Alert System is designed to set a
maintenance message that instructs inspection action if the engine is
operated in prohibited operating ranges. The LBA classified this
service bulletin as mandatory and issued AD No. 2002-090, dated May 8,
2002, in order to assure the airworthiness of these RRD Tay 650-15 and
651-54 turbofan engines in Germany.

Proposed Requirements of This AD
Since an unsafe condition has been identified that is likely to
exist or develop on other RRD Tay 650-15 and 651-54 turbofan engines of
the same type design that are used on airplanes registered in the
United States, the proposed AD would require recording instances when
engines are operated inadvertently in reverse thrust in prohibited
ranges. The proposed AD would also require ultrasonic inspections of
roots of Tay 650-15 fan blades, part numbers (P/Ns) JR31911, JR31912,
JR33865, JR33866, JR35120, or JR35121, installed in fan discs P/N
JR31198A, and of Tay 651-54 fan blades P/Ns JR31911, JR31912, JR33865,
or JR33866, installed in fan discs P/N JR34563A, and if necessary,
dispositioning of fan blades and fan discs, before further flight if
certain reverse thrust events occur. The actions would be required to
be done in accordance with the service bulletin described previously.
Economic Analysis
There are approximately 713 RRD Tay 650-15 and 651-54 engines of
the affected design in the worldwide fleet. The FAA estimates that 451
engines installed on airplanes of U.S. registry would be affected by
this proposed AD. Based on the current utilization and shop visit rates
for the affected engine models, the FAA estimates that the number of
shop visits and inspections for the U.S. fleet would be approximately
140 per year. It would take approximately 5 work hours per engine to do
the actions at a labor rate of $60 per work hour. Assuming that five
percent of these inspections result in a rejected fan blade set at a
cost of approximately $100,000 per set, the annual cost of this
proposed AD on U.S. operators is estimated to be $742,000. The current
inspection failure rate is below one percent and this cost estimate is
believed to be conservatively high.

Record Operation in Prohibited Operating Ranges
(a) If an engine is operated inadvertently in reverse thrust
within the prohibited ranges described in RRD Service Bulletin (SB)
No. Tay 72-1447, Revision 4, dated May 8, 2002, paragraph 1.C., as
applicable by engine model, then before further flight make an entry
in the engine records that reflects that operation. If known,
include the stabilized N1 speed in the engine records.
Inspections
(b) Perform initial and repetitive ultrasonic inspections (UI)
of fan blades each time an engine is operated inadvertently in
reverse thrust within the prohibited ranges described in RRD SB No.
Tay 72-1447, Revision 4, dated May 8, 2002, paragraph 1.C., as
specified in the following Table 1:
